Minecraft快速自建基岩服务器(保姆级教程)
Minecraft是一个非常经典的游戏,如果你“恰巧”有一台闲置的Linux&Windows闲置主机,那么可以用它来快速搭建一个多人联机的服务器
文章目录
- 1. Minecraft-easy-server 介绍
- 1.1 展示图
- 1.2 其他功能
- 2. 开始搭建
- 2.1 直接在宿主机搭建
- 2.1.1 下载预编译版本:
- 2.1.2 运行相关程序:
- 2.2 使用docker一键启动(推荐)
- 2.3 从源码编译运行
- 3. windows下无法连接到服务器
- 4. 其他
1. Minecraft-easy-server 介绍
minecraft-easy-server 是一个MC服务器的管理端软件,使用此软件可以快速的搭建一个控制面板,通过此控制面板可以下载相应的服务器版本,一键启动服务器,一键管理白名单、权限列表,一键导入世界包、资源包等文件,目前仅支持基岩专用版本服务器搭建(Minecraft Dedicated Server)
1.1 展示图
多服务器版本下载页面

基础服务器配置页面(需要重启MC服务器)

权限管理&白名单管理页面 (需要重启MC服务器)


世界&资源包上传管理(需要重启MC服务器)


1.2 其他功能
服务器性能监控&Minecraft服务器资源监控

资源监控功能已更新

Minecraft服务器实时日志

Minecraft服务器命令执行(实时执行,无需重启MC服务器)

Minecraft快捷命令(立即执行,无需重启MC服务器)

2. 开始搭建
可以通过下载Release下的运行程序一键启动,也可以通过docker快速启动
2.1 直接在宿主机搭建
2.1.1 下载预编译版本:
从 Releases 页面下载适合您操作系统的版本
minecraft-server-manager-windows-amd64.zip 适用于 Windows
minecraft-server-manager-linux-amd64.zuo 适用于 Linux

2.1.2 运行相关程序:
# Linux 系统
unzip minecraft-server-manager-linux-amd64.zip
chmod +x minecraft-server-manager-linux
./minecraft-server-manager-linux
# Windows 系统解压后 双击运行
minecraft-server-manager-windows.exe

然后打开浏览器,访问http://localhost:8080 即可访问控制管理面板
2.2 使用docker一键启动(推荐)
只适用于Linux或者Win10+的WSL下部署
# 创建数据目录用于持久化存储
mkdir -p data
# 使用已发布的镜像运行容器
docker run -d
--name minecraft-easyserver
-p 8080:8080
-p 19132:19132/udp
-p 19133:19133/udp
-v ./data:/data/bedrock-server
ifanzhe/minecraft-easyserver:latest
启动成功后,访问浏览器http://ip:8080 即可打开控制面板
2.3 从源码编译运行
比较麻烦,需要安装go语言环境,参考中文手册 下的源码编译运行栏
3. windows下无法连接到服务器
windows下直接启动基岩服务器,再尝试启动MC连接,可能无法访问,需要进行额外操作:
以管理员权限打开Powershell,执行下面的命令
CheckNetIsolation.exe LoopbackExempt -a -p=S-1-15-2-1958404141-86561845-1752920682-3514627264-368642714-62675701-733520436
4. 其他
文章基于Minecraft-EasyServer Release v1.0.0编写,后面如果有更新可能未及时更新,可以参考官方手册
英文README
中文README
⚠️如果是外网服务器部署请注意信息安全,可以通过ssh隧道映射到本地等手段访问管理页面,不建议直接开放运行端口到外网 当前1.3.0版本已支持密码登录管理端









